Liberty Loop Trail
Located at 169 Oil City Road in Pine Island, New York, the Liberty Loop Trail is a 4.5-km loop trail that is perfect for birding, hiking, and walking. This easy route takes an average of 49 minutes to complete and offers a peaceful and scenic experience. Visitors can expect to see a variety of birds, turtles, and other wildlife along the trail, making it a great spot for nature lovers. The trail is open year-round and is suitable for all ages and skill levels. Dogs are welcome but must be kept on a leash. With its beautiful views and abundance of wildlife, the Liberty Loop Trail is a popular tourist attraction in the area.
